What is an eco-friendly paint made of?

To go further, here are the main ingredients found in paint, with the distinction between those which are ecological and solvent-based paints:

  • Fillers : These are what give paint its consistency and texture . In conventional paint, they come from petrochemical by-products, with all the problems this entails for the planet and health.

  • Pigments: These are what give the paint its beautiful color . We favor natural pigments , such as Roussillon Ochres, for our soft, pastel shades.
  • Resin: This is what binds all the ingredients together (like pancake batter!) and allows the paint to adhere well to the surface. In traditional paints, the resin is petroleum-based, so it's not great in terms of environmental impact!

Growing awareness about protecting the planet means many manufacturers are working on developing healthier paints.

Very often, paint is only environmentally friendly in its resin, which represents no more than 20% of a paint pot on average! It is therefore important to differentiate between a natural and bio-sourced paint and a paint formulated with a bio-sourced resin.

  • Additives: this is what allows plant materials to be preserved over time and to have a long-lasting quality paint once applied to the surface.
  • water: because yes, an ecological paint is also designed with what nature has simplest to offer us. Its role is simple: to fluidify the fillers and the resin in order to provide the most pleasant product possible to apply.

Is eco-friendly paint less harmful to health?

The answer is yes! The more natural the paint ingredients are, the fewer VOCs it will emit (the so-called Volatile Organic Compounds, which are harmful to health and are released into the indoor air several weeks after the paint is applied).

Does eco-friendly paint give off less odor?

The answer is yes too! Eco-friendly paints do not contain solvents that cause strong odors that can linger for days and cause headaches.

They generally have a weak or neutral odor, a considerable advantage because it allows you to live in the house or apartment that is being repainted without suffering the unpleasantness of strong odors.
